The biggest characteristic of solid wood furniture is that it presents a unique texture as time changes.
Proper maintenance can help furniture maintain a stable condition while allowing the wood to display a more natural aesthetic.
1. Avoid prolonged direct sunlight
Natural wood is more sensitive to environmental changes.
Prolonged exposure to strong sunlight may lead to:
- Changes in wood color
- Surface drying
- Affecting the furniture's condition
Recommendation:
Avoid placing furniture close to uncovered windows for extended periods.
2. Maintain appropriate humidity
Wood has natural regulating abilities.
Excessively dry or humid environments can affect furniture stability.
Recommendation:
Maintain indoor air circulation.
Avoid prolonged contact of furniture with water.
3. Correct cleaning methods
Daily cleaning recommendations:
Wipe with a soft, dry cloth.
Avoid using strong acid or alkali cleaners.
If stains appear, clean them immediately.
